Job Description
Duties & Responsibilities:
- Provide day-to-day ICT support to staff, including troubleshooting hardware, software, network, and system issues.
- Set up, configure, and maintain computers, user accounts, printers, and other ICT equipment.
- Monitor and maintain the Scheme’s ICT systems, networks, databases, and website to ensure reliability and security.
- Support implementation of information security, data protection, backup, and disaster recovery procedures.
- Conduct routine system maintenance, updates, and repairs in liaison with service providers where necessary.
- Provide support in management of the Scheme’s website and social media platforms, including content updates and basic digital support services.
- Assist in generating ICT reports and tracking system performance and user support requests.
- Support user access management and ensure compliance with approved ICT security procedures.
- Maintain proper ICT documentation, inventory records, and asset registers.
- Liaise with vendors and service providers on ICT support, maintenance, and system improvements.
- Support business continuity and operational efficiency through effective ICT service delivery.
Person Specifications
For appointment to this job, the candidate must have: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field from a recognized institution.
- Minimum of Four (4) years’ experience in ICT support, systems administration, or a related role.
- Possession of any two relevant ICT certifications from the list provided below will be considered an added advantage:
- CompTIA A+, N+, CCNA, MCSE, MCSA, ITIL, Google IT support, Project Management, UI/UX Design, any cloud certification, AI and Machine learning
- Experience in website management, social media support, and user support services will be an added advantage.
Key Competencies
- Working knowledge of Microsoft systems, email, networking, data backup, and basic web technologies including HTML.
- Strong ICT tro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
- Good communication and customer service skills.
- Basic knowledge of systems administration, networking, and cybersecurity.
- Good planning, organization, and attention to detail.
- Creativity and innovation in digital support and communication.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ple tasks.
- Basic website management, cloud and social media administration skills.
- Basic email and Active Directory management
- Basic coding knowledge, including HTML and related web technologies.
